Mal-PEG2-Val-Cit-PAB-OH is a cleavable antibody-drug conjugate (ADC) linker featuring a maleimide group, a PEG2 spacer, a valine-citrulline dipeptide cleavable linker, and a para-aminobenzyl (PAB) self-immolative spacer. It is supplied as a solid for research use and is intended for use in ADC and PROTAC synthesis.
- Cleavable Val-Cit dipeptide for enzyme-triggered payload release.
- Maleimide functional group enables thiol conjugation to antibodies or payloads.
- PEG2 spacer improves solubility and flexibility of the linker.
- PAB self-immolative spacer enables payload release after enzymatic cleavage.
- High purity (99.49% by COA) and molecular weight ~618.68 g/mol.

Tetrazine-PEG4-SS-NHS is a cleavable PEG4 linker that features a tetrazine reactive group, a disulfide (SS) cleavable spacer, and an N-hydroxysuccinimide (NHS) ester for efficient bioconjugation and click chemistry applications.
- Cleavable disulfide spacer enables reductive release of payloads.
- Tetrazine group allows inverse electron demand Diels-Alder (iEDDA) click reactions.
- N-hydroxysuccinimide (NHS) ester provides amine-targeted conjugation chemistry.
- PEG4 spacer improves solubility and provides flexibility between conjugated partners.
- Typical purity 95.0% by NMR.
- Molecular weight 723.82, solid, purple to purplish red in color.
- Storage: powder at -20 °C; in solvent store at -80 °C (up to 6 months) or -20 °C (up to 1 month).

DM1-PEG4-DBCO is a drug-linker conjugate that links the microtubule inhibitor DM1 to a DBCO-PEG4-Ahx linker for use in antibody-drug conjugate synthesis and bioorthogonal conjugation via strain-promoted alkyne-azide cycloaddition (SPAAC).
- Drug-linker conjugate for antibody-drug conjugate synthesis.
- Contains a DBCO group for strain-promoted alkyne-azide cycloaddition (SPAAC) click chemistry.
- Molecular weight 1198.79 g/mol.
- Chemical formula C63H80ClN5O16.

PTAD-PEG4-alkyne is a cleavable four-unit polyethylene glycol (PEG) linker bearing an alkyne group for click chemistry and antibody-drug conjugate synthesis. It enables conjugation to azide-functionalized molecules via copper-catalyzed azide-alkyne cycloaddition and provides a hydrophilic, cleavable spacer for payload attachment.
- Contains terminal alkyne for CuAAC (click) conjugation.
- Four-unit PEG spacer provides hydrophilicity and cleavability for ADC applications.
- High purity (99.3%) and molecular weight approximately 508.52 g/mol.

N3-PEG3-VC-PAB-MMAF is a drug-linker conjugate for antibody-drug conjugate (ADC) research that combines an azide-functionalized PEG3 spacer, a valine-citrulline (VC) cleavable linker with a para-aminobenzyl (PAB) self-immolative spacer, and the tubulin inhibitor MMAF to enable click chemistry conjugation and controlled payload release.
- Azide-functionalized PEG3 spacer for click chemistry conjugation.
- VC-PAB cleavable linker enabling enzymatic release of payload.
- Includes MMAF payload for tubulin inhibition in ADC constructs.

Biotin-PEG4-NHS ester is a biotin-labeled, PEG-based PROTAC linker that can be used in the synthesis of PROTACs. PROTACs contain two different ligands connected by a linker; one is a ligand for an E3 ubiquitin ligase and the other is for the target protein, enabling selective degradation of target proteins.
- Biotin-labeled, PEG-based linker
- Utilized in the synthesis of PROTACs
- Exploits the intracellular ubiquitin-proteasome system
- Selectively degrades target proteins

Boc-N-Amido-PEG4-propargyl is a PEG-based PROTAC linker used in the synthesis of PROTACs. It functions as a click chemistry reagent, possessing an Alkyne group that enables it to undergo copper-catalyzed azide-alkyne cycloaddition (CuAAc) with molecules containing Azide groups. PROTACs themselves are designed with two distinct ligands connected by a linker: one targets an E3 ubiquitin ligase, and the other targets the protein of interest, utilizing the intracellular ubiquitin-proteasome system for selective protein degradation.
- Peg-based PROTAC linker
- Used in the synthesis of PROTACs
- Functions as a click chemistry reagent
- Contains an Alkyne group
- Can undergo copper-catalyzed azide-alkyne cycloaddition (CuAAc) with molecules containing Azide groups
